パッケージ org.springframework.web.servlet.handler
@NullMarked パッケージ org.springframework.web.servlet.handler
カスタム実装の抽象基本クラスを含む、標準の HandlerMapping 実装を提供します。
- クラス説明
HandlerMappingインターフェースの抽象的な実装。アプリケーションコンテキストで定義されたすべての Bean のイントロスペクションを通じてハンドラー Bean の URL マッピングを検出します。HandlerExceptionResolver実装の抽象基本クラス。HandlerMapping実装の抽象基本クラス。型HandlerMethodのハンドラーからの例外の処理をサポートするHandlerExceptionResolver実装の抽象基本クラス。リクエストとHandlerMethodの間のマッピングを定義するHandlerMapping実装の抽象基本クラス。URL マッピングHandlerMapping実装の抽象基本クラス。URL からスラッシュで始まる名前の Bean にマップするHandlerMappingインターフェースの実装(「Struts が URL をアクション名にマップする方法と同様の /"),。構成済みのConversionServiceをリクエストスコープに配置して、リクエスト処理中に使用できるようにするインターセプター。他のHandlerExceptionResolversのリストに委譲するHandlerExceptionResolver。非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。ディスパッチャー型と requestURI に一致する特定のリクエストのMatchableHandlerMappingおよびCorsConfigurationのコンテナー。ハンドラーメソッドのマッピングに名前を割り当てる方法。HandlerInterceptorをラップし、URL パターンを使用して、指定されたリクエストに適用されるかどうかを判断します。非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。交換なしでHandlerMappingIntrospectorと一緒に使用します。非推奨、削除予定: この API 要素は、将来のバージョンで削除される可能性があります。交換なしでHandlerMappingIntrospectorと一緒に使用します。HandlerExceptionResolver実装。指定されたハンドラーセットまたは DispatcherServlet 内のすべてのハンドラーのいずれかに対して、例外クラス名をビュー名にマッピングできます。汎用 DispatcherServlet でサーブレットインターフェースを使用するアダプター。ServletEE インターフェースを実装する Bean に初期化と破棄のコールバックを適用するBeanPostProcessor。URL からリクエストハンドラー Bean にマップするHandlerMappingインターフェースの実装。HttpServletRequest の isUserInRole メソッドによって評価される、ユーザーのロールを介して現在のユーザーの認可をチェックするインターセプター。サーブレット HandlerInterceptor インターフェースを実装し、基礎となる WebRequestInterceptor をラップするアダプター。
PathPatternParserのみを使用することをお勧めします。HandlerMappingIntrospector.allHandlerMappingsUsePathPatternParser()が true を返す場合は、それを使用すればハンドラーマッピングと一致させることができます。